Abstract
A new extended fuzzy model is proposed in this paper. The newly established extension theory is integrated into the conventional fuzzy system to enhance the reasoning capability. Not only the sample data located at the classical fuzzy set have effect to adjust the mapped membership function, but also the data in the neighboring regions are simultaneously considered. Simulation results from the extended fuzzy model are given and the comparisons with the results from ellipsoidal fuzzy method and other approaches are also made
